VUG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review

435 of the 3,824 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ard Morningstar Growth ETF (VUG)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$13.2B — up 15% from $11.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 80 funds opened new VUG positions and 15 closed out — a net gain of 65 holders — while 174 added to existing stakes and 111 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$296M. The largest seller was Bank of New York Mellon, cutting an estimated $45.6M.
